Transaction 8fc68f96e3736e9e5e2d091bc84d16b5281d3718b8c3b7ffbd6819305fc1a196
1 Input
1 Output
-
8fc68f96e3736e9e5e2d091bc84d16b5281d3718b8c3b7ffbd6819305fc1a196:0
- value
- 1449487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 770df50d9bbccc900273806b62df688442f40006 OP_EQUAL
- address
- 3CYX48vv5mVdMr6H4i5abdmWMEPDMhv97S